The thing about these MMOs is that they generate a lot of money for gaming sites - all of them. What we're experience, I think, is similar to a housing bubble. People see that these things are cash cows and so flood the market with them. The result is that 90% aren't enjoyable in the least and are clearly just trying to get you to pay real money.
Eventually, this trend will sort itself out. There's just no way that this marketing approach can be sustainable. More and more are getting shut down every day (not necessarily the ones on AG) and eventually they will find their niche in the gaming community. It's an inconvenience, for sure, but the payoff on the whole is worth it.
